“…the load supplied by the entire territory of Poland in 2012 was 210,768,000 kg of total nitrogen and 15,269,000 kg of total phosphorus. The studied watercourses provide about 0.002% of the biogenic mass that is supplied to the Baltic Sea from Poland's territory as a whole (Cieśliński et al 2017).…”
